The latest reports say that the rupee depreciates by 0.58 per cent against the US dollar in the inter bank market.


Karachi: The local currency on the trajectory of losing value against the US dollar in the interbank market on Friday.
According to the State Bank of Pakistan, the rupee depreciated against the US by 0.58 per cent. It showed that the rupee closed at 286.81 on Friday as compared to Thursday when it closed at 285.15.

The rupee continued to lose value against the US dollar even after the State Bank of Pakistan confirmed increase in the foreign reserves.
The friendly countries including Saudi Arabia, UAE and China fulfilled their commitments and deposit the promised amount into the account of State Bank of Pakistan.
